zucchini
Meanings
noun
- A courgette; a variety of squash, Cucurbita pepo, which bears edible fruit.
- The edible fruit of this variety of squash.
noun
- plural of zucchino

Etymology
Borrowed from Italian zucchini, plural of zucchino, diminutive of zucca (“squash”). Ultimately related to courgette through the original Latin cucurbita. Compare Sicilian cucuzza.
